Track Non-Commitment Costs on Change Events

For self-performed or general condition items, if you enter an anticipated cost amount that is different than the ROM amount, this can be reflected in the Budget and will be added to the “Latest Cost” of the Change Event.

In August 2019, Procore was updated to removed the 'Non-Commitment Costs' tickbox from the project's Admin tool and to add the 'Show Non-Commitment Costs Column' setting to the Configure Settings page of the Change Events tool. See Configure Advanced Settings: Change Events
